We have three seats of MastercamX. Two of the seats when you click on the ? for help it gives you the message " Cannot find entry in help file" . The other seat takes you to the help. Our IT guy doesn't know why.

 

Any advise I can Pass on to him?

 

Thanks for your help.

 

We have Windows XP Pro and the IT guy built the computers for the Office Manager.

Hello Jimo,

 

I may be able to help you. Please provide a bit more detail:

 

1. Can you put up a screen shot of the message you're getting?

 

2. Where were you in Mastercam when you clicked the Help button? What dialog/ribbon bar?

 

3. On the 2 seats that aren't working, can you open the Help through the Help menu by clicking Contents?

 

4. Do you have a Help folder directly under your Mastercam installed folder.....like C:mcamxhelp? If so, is it empty?

 

Thanks in advance for the additional info.
